At MAC shades are the opposite from the usual.
C stands for cool tones (yellow/olive undertones)
W stands for warm tones (pink undertones)
NC is neutral cool
NW neutral warm
I have the MAC studio finish powder plus foundation in C4. Judging from the pics you could either be a NC 25 or C 30 (:
